Your Guide to the Best Inkjet Printer for Heat Transfer

So, you want to make your own custom t-shirts, tote bags, or mugs? An inkjet printer is your ticket to bringing your creative designs to life with heat transfer! But not all inkjet printers are created equal for this special job. This guide will help you pick the perfect one.

What to Look for in an Inkjet Printer for Heat Transfer

When you’re shopping for a printer to use with heat transfer paper, some features really stand out.

Key Features to Consider
  • Ink Quality: You need inks that are bright and vibrant. This makes your designs pop on fabric. Look for printers known for good color accuracy.
  • Print Resolution: Higher resolution means sharper images. This is important for detailed designs. Think 4800 x 1200 dpi or higher.
  • Paper Handling: Some printers handle thicker papers better than others. Heat transfer paper can be a bit thick, so check if the printer can feed it smoothly.
  • Connectivity: Easy ways to connect your printer are a plus. Wi-Fi or USB connections are standard and work well.
  • Ink Type: Pigment-based inks often last longer and resist fading better than dye-based inks. This is great for designs that get a lot of wear.

Important Materials You’ll Need

Besides the printer, you’ll need a few other things to get started.

Essential Supplies
  • Heat Transfer Paper: This is crucial! There are different types for light and dark fabrics. Make sure you get the right kind for your project.
  • Blank Items: T-shirts, hoodies, tote bags, pillowcases, or even mugs are popular choices.
  • Heat Press or Iron: You need something to transfer the design onto your item. A heat press gives more even heat, but a good iron can work for smaller projects.
  • Computer or Device: To create and send your designs to the printer.

Factors That Make Your Prints Shine (or Not!)

The quality of your heat transfer prints depends on a few things.

Boosting Print Quality
  • Printer Settings: Always use the highest quality print setting your printer offers. This uses more ink but gives you the best results.
  • Correct Transfer Paper: Using the wrong paper can lead to dull colors or a design that peels off easily.
  • Ink Types: As mentioned, pigment inks often provide richer colors that last longer.
  • Design Resolution: Start with high-resolution images for your designs. A blurry image will print blurry.
Things That Can Reduce Quality
  • Low Printer Settings: Printing on a draft or normal setting will make your design look faded.
  • Old or Clogged Ink: If your printer’s ink is low or the nozzles are clogged, your prints will have streaks or missing colors.
  • Incorrect Heat Application: Not enough heat or time can cause the transfer to fade or crack. Too much can scorch the paper or fabric.
  • Wrong Paper Type: Using paper for light fabrics on dark shirts will make your design invisible.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Can I use any inkjet printer for heat transfer?

A: While many inkjet printers can work, some are better than others. Look for good ink quality and the ability to handle thicker paper.

Q: What is the difference between pigment and dye inks for heat transfer?

A: Pigment inks are more durable and fade-resistant, making them ideal for long-lasting designs. Dye inks are usually brighter but can fade more easily.

Q: Do I need special software to print designs for heat transfer?

A: You can use most design software, like Adobe Photoshop, Canva, or even simple programs like Microsoft Paint or Word, to create your designs.

Q: How do I mirror my image before printing for heat transfer?

A: Most design software has a “flip horizontal” or “mirror image” option. You must do this so your design appears correctly when transferred.

Q: What is the best type of heat transfer paper?

A: There are papers for light and dark fabrics. For light fabrics, you print directly. For dark fabrics, the paper usually has a white or colored backing that you peel away.

Q: How long do heat transfer prints last?

A: With good ink, proper transfer, and careful washing, your heat transfer designs can last for many washes and years.

Q: Can I use a regular home iron instead of a heat press?

A: Yes, a home iron can work, especially for smaller designs. You need to ensure you apply even heat and pressure for the recommended time.

Q: What if my colors look dull after transferring?

A: This could be due to the printer settings, the type of transfer paper used, or not enough heat and pressure during the transfer process.

Q: How do I care for items with heat transfer designs?

A: Wash them inside out in cold water and tumble dry on low heat or hang to dry. Avoid harsh detergents or bleach.
